This solid 1962 ranch style, red brick house has a fairly new roof shingled (installed in May 2014), a beautiful covered front porch, landscaped front and back yards with cherry wood, kitchen cabinets, a fireplace, an extra den, a patio, a deck, a garden, a zen meditation pond and a storage building. Also, the house recently had a brand new Rudd 80/20 (under the house in the crawl space) AC/Furnace system featuring a wireless Nest Thermostat on the wall installed at the end of July, 2019. The home has been well-maintained through the years with fresh paint, new carpet, new landscaping and new fencing as well trees cut and trimmed in the yard with still plenty of shade in the summertime. This beautiful home is in one of the older, classy subdivisions of Bowling Green called, "Crestmoor" which is only a mile away from Western Kentucky University and city school, McNeil Elementary School, and less than two miles from Bowling Green Jr. and Sr. High Schools.
